Yes, airlines often strategically lower prices to fill seats on their flights. This practice, known as dynamic pricing, allows airlines to adjust ticket prices based on factors such as demand, competition, and time until departure in order to maximize revenue and occupancy rates.
Fluctuations in oil prices have a significant impact on the airline industry. When oil prices rise, airlines face higher operating costs, leading to increased ticket prices for passengers. Conversely, lower oil prices can result in lower operating costs and potentially lower ticket prices. Overall, oil price fluctuations can affect the profitability and financial stability of airlines.
